FossBARC и Архивная база

Обсуждение работы программы Корпоративная электронная почта FossMail


FossWare
Пользователь
Сообщения: 380
Зарегистрирован: 19 дек 2008, 17:28

Re: FossBARC и Архивная база

Сообщение FossWare » 16 фев 2011, 10:10

Подскажите как все же правильно обозначить параметры в файле конфигурации если БД - ORACLE,
Исправьте пожалуйста свою строчку #ARC_CONNECTION_STR на следующую

Код: Выделить всё

#ARC_CONNECTION_STR=DSN=FOSSARC;UID=FOSSARC;PWD=????;DbType=ORA;QTO=F
с применением к ваших параметров подключению к БД.
а у меня в host.cfg :

#ARC_CONNECTION_STR=DSN=FOSS;UID=FOSSMAIN;PWD=********

#ARC_CONNECTION_STR =DSN=FOSSARC;UID=FOSSARC;PWD=********
А у вас в секции FossArc две сточки #ARC_CONNECTION_STR, точно как вы привели в своем посте? А почему их две? Там должна быть одна, та которая отвечает именно за подключение к архивной базе, а та что отвечает за основную базу там быть не должно.

ngni2703
Пользователь
Сообщения: 14
Зарегистрирован: 07 фев 2011, 16:21
2 + 2 = ?: 4

Re: FossBARC и Архивная база

Сообщение ngni2703 » 16 фев 2011, 12:15

простите, описался, должно было быть так
- подключение к рабочей базе описано так
#CONNECTION_STR=DSN=FOSS;UID=FOSSMAIN;PWD=********

подключение к архивной соответственно:

#ARC_CONNECTION_STR =DSN=FOSSARC;UID=FOSSARC;PWD=********

FossWare
Пользователь
Сообщения: 380
Зарегистрирован: 19 дек 2008, 17:28

Re: FossBARC и Архивная база

Сообщение FossWare » 16 фев 2011, 13:19

Приведите строку #ARC_CONNECTION_STR в соответствие с нашими рекомендациями, я вам указал в посте как должно быть и скажите результат, если он будет отрицательный прикрепите пожалуйста файл host.cfg и лог работы fbarc к посту.

ngni2703
Пользователь
Сообщения: 14
Зарегистрирован: 07 фев 2011, 16:21
2 + 2 = ?: 4

Re: FossBARC и Архивная база

Сообщение ngni2703 » 16 фев 2011, 15:27

Все сделано в соответсвии с вашими рекомендациями. К сожалению улучшения нет.
Посмотрите пожалуйста файлы ошибок и конфигурации
Вложения
FOSS.ZIP
(6.07 КБ) 358 скачиваний

Аватара пользователя
Логвин Юрий
Разработчики Fossmail
Сообщения: 71
Зарегистрирован: 29 дек 2008, 14:30

Re: FossBARC и Архивная база

Сообщение Логвин Юрий » 16 фев 2011, 16:21

ngni2703 писал(а):Все сделано в соответсвии с вашими рекомендациями. К сожалению улучшения нет.
Посмотрите пожалуйста файлы ошибок и конфигурации
Сейчас не выдает в заголовке окна архиватора при попытке архивации сообщение "WARNING: Не найдено имя арх./результ. базы (DBQ) !!!"
?

попробуйте в строку соединения ввести параметр DBQ=<имя канала>
#ARC_CONNECTION_STR=DSN=FOSSARC;UID=FOSSARC;PWD=???????;DbType=ORA;QTO=F;DBQ=<имя канала>

<имя канала> замените на корректное значение.

На какой версии Оракла работает БД?

ngni2703
Пользователь
Сообщения: 14
Зарегистрирован: 07 фев 2011, 16:21
2 + 2 = ?: 4

Re: FossBARC и Архивная база

Сообщение ngni2703 » 16 фев 2011, 16:55

При запуске архиватора сообщений никаких "ругательств" нет.
ORACLE 9

Аватара пользователя
Логвин Юрий
Разработчики Fossmail
Сообщения: 71
Зарегистрирован: 29 дек 2008, 14:30

Re: FossBARC и Архивная база

Сообщение Логвин Юрий » 17 фев 2011, 09:53

ngni2703 писал(а):При запуске архиватора сообщений никаких "ругательств" нет.
Параметр DBQ Вы добавили? И всё равно не работает?

ngni2703
Пользователь
Сообщения: 14
Зарегистрирован: 07 фев 2011, 16:21
2 + 2 = ?: 4

Re: FossBARC и Архивная база

Сообщение ngni2703 » 22 фев 2011, 16:18

Подскажите, а какое значение должен иметь параметр DBQ ?

Насколько я помню в секции для подключения к рабочей БД он не прописан, и тем не менее данные в базу исправно пишутся.

Аватара пользователя
Логвин Юрий
Разработчики Fossmail
Сообщения: 71
Зарегистрирован: 29 дек 2008, 14:30

Re: FossBARC и Архивная база

Сообщение Логвин Юрий » 22 фев 2011, 17:09

ngni2703 писал(а):Подскажите, а какое значение должен иметь параметр DBQ ?
Насколько я помню в секции для подключения к рабочей БД он не прописан, и тем не менее данные в базу исправно пишутся.
Он нужен, когда производится копирование данных SQL-запросом из текущей базы(на которую установлено соединение) в другую базу (соединение к которой не установлено). "A database link is a schema object in one database that enables you to access objects on another database."
Для получения сведений почему это так или иначе - лучше обратится к документации на Оракл.
В данном конкретном случае - это то что называется в Оракле "имя канала" или DB_LINK.

Где узнать указанное имя - обратитесь к человеку, который в Вашей организации занимается поддержкой СУБД Оракл.

ngni2703
Пользователь
Сообщения: 14
Зарегистрирован: 07 фев 2011, 16:21
2 + 2 = ?: 4

Re: FossBARC и Архивная база

Сообщение ngni2703 » 22 фев 2011, 18:07

Дело в том, что обе схемы данных сидят в одной БД. Таким образом, как я понимаю, речь о DB_LINK идти не должна.

Ответить

Вернуться в «FossMail»